Or in a similar vein, parts that were bought for form over function. I've unfortunately done that a few times recently, not least of which was in pedals, where I wasted money not once but twice getting pedals that colour matched my bike rather than going for ones that actually worked. I have just purchased a set of Shimano M520 pedals which are said to be close to bulletproof and which work FAR better than either of the colour matched pedals I bought did even when new - this is what I should have done in the first place.
